The cost of living difference between Buchanan, ND and Drake, ND is dramatic. Drake is 51.7% cheaper than Buchanan, a gap that translates to thousands of dollars per year in household expenses. Buchanan has a cost index of 89 while Drake sits at 59, making this one of the more striking comparisons on our site. Relocating between these cities would require a serious reassessment of budget and lifestyle expectations.

When it comes to buying, median home values in Buchanan are $225,000 compared to $76,700 in Drake, a 193% gap.

Median household income in Buchanan is $105,357 compared to $46,875 in Drake (+124.8%). While Buchanan is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income.
